2020 – Sustainably Powered Lives

Image
Sustainable renewable energy will be a clear pillar of the post Covid 19 world. Whilst the oil majors cut their dividends and reduce capital expenditure their investment in renewable energy has been ring fenced. This ongoing change within the oil majors demonstrates that they have both a pragmatic streak and continue to think long-term. Most were early investors in solar energy but its time was not ready. They next moved in and out of coal, pure retail and car maintenance. Today they are currently focused on gas but must be cutting their investment in new gas projects. At a time when they are focused on the image at both the community and shareholder levels their leadership in renewable energy should be welcomed. Their investment will drive technology resulting in many projects for others that do not meet their investment criteria which include size. 2020 to need to be a substantial year for solar and other renewable projects. Background The Liberal / National party coalition had been in power, in Australia, since 2013. Tony Abbott’s Views on energy policy cost him his job as Prime Minister in 2015 to Malcolm Turnbull and then caused Turnbull to lose the top job to Scott Morrison in August 2018. Abbott had a very clear vision of Australia remaining a low-cost energy country using the vast reserves of high-quality coal which the country has. Turnbull had almost the opposite view of the world wanting to transform Australia into a new low carbon high-tech economy. Scott Morrison emerged, almost like a character out of the BBC’s Yes Prime Minister, as the compromise candidate who sat in the middle and could heal a party after the philosophical wars between Abbott and Turnbull. The problem is, no decisions have been made since August 2018 despite Morrison receiving an unexpected healthy victory at a national election in May 2019.
